Second G2 for daughter of Dubawi

Coronet impresses when landing the Middleton Stakes at York

Coronet, winner of the G2 Ribblesdale Stakes at Royal Ascot last season, landed her second G2 on Thursday, 17 May when taking the Middleton Stakes at York. The daughter of Dubawi, who was making her seasonal debut, was held up early before making stealthy headway in the straight. Moving to the front two furlongs from home, she ran all the way to the line to win by one-and-a-half lengths from Horseplay (Cape Cross).

Now the winner of four of her ten starts, as well as winning at Royal Ascot last season Coronet was placed at the highest level in the Yorkshire Oaks, British Champions Fillies & Mares Stakes and the Prix Saint-Alary.

Owned and bred by Denford Stud, she is a half-sister to the Classic performer Midas Touch and out of the Stakes-winning mare Approach, who herself is a daughter of Last Second and from the family of Aussie Rules, Allegretto and Alborada.

Coronet is one of 97 Group winners sired by Dubawi, 35 of which have won at the highest level. He has already sired 28 Stakes performers in 2018 including Dubai top-flight winners Benbatl and North America, the recently retired Wuheida, who landed the G2 Dahlia Stakes at Newmarket, and Group scorers Jordan Sport, Kitesurf and Soliloquy.
